I have recently opened up my own limited company and required start up capital, in the form of an overdraft facility.My wife is a director and as such had to have a credit check done, and was declined on the basis of what seems to be an association with some adverse credit that i have.My wife will not take credit out in any form and never has done, and the bank say we have to get a hard copy credit report as they will not accept an internet one.The problem i have is on a public register and the bank could have used that to confirm my wifes clean credit history,or could they?.i have had a nightmare trying to get a credit report, due to equifax saying they never recieved docs twice! and have cashed my cheques!and it would have had been great if the bank could have just checked the register.Has anyone ever had similar treatment from banks/equifax and any advice or comments?.

Most banks rely mainly upon experian, as they are the largest credit reference agency in th UK. You can get your report ordered via their website, www.experian.co.uk

You are unlikely to get a banks decision overturned, in my experience, as staff seem to rely on the computer saying yes or no more often than using common sense.

If you have started up a limited company and had your wife put on as a director, then obviously your finances are linked.

This means that if anything went wrong with your debts, they can chase the shared items (eg house).

If your wife has applied for an overdraft facility, then she has applied for credit.

The only option you have is to try another bank or just ask your bank for basics banking facilities and attempt to get finance through a finance broker.
